What are constituent elements of sodium benzoate?

Sodium benzoate is composed of sodium ions (Na+) and benzoate ions (C7H5O2-). When sodium benzoate is dissolved in water, it dissociates into these ions. Sodium benzoate is primarily used as a preservative in food and beverages.

What is the sodium amount in 100mg of sodium benzoate?

15,95 mg of sodium in 100 mg sodium benzoate


How much Sodium Benzoate should be added to 20 litres of Ginger Ale beer to preserve it?

The recommended usage level of Sodium Benzoate as a preservative in beverages is typically around 0.1-0.2%. For 20 liters of Ginger Ale beer, this would equate to 20-40 grams of Sodium Benzoate. It is crucial to accurately measure and disperse the Sodium Benzoate to ensure proper preservation and avoid any negative effects on taste or safety.

What is the polarity of sodium benzoate?

Sodium benzoate is a polar compound due to its ionic nature, with the sodium cation and the benzoate anion. Sodium benzoate dissolves well in water and other polar solvents due to its polarity.
